In the meantime, things are going very well. Jeremy just returned from Toronto where Shae Lynn Bourne choreographed Jeremy's short program to "Day in the Life." After July 4, Tom Dickson will go to DSC to work with Jeremy and Yuka putting more content into the long program. Tom is excited to go there and work with Yuka. They have met but have never worked together. This could be a wonderful collaboration since, as Tom says, they both "speak the same language" in skating and dance.

 

No plans yet for a non-qualifying competition but a decision is pending. While Jeremy doesn't need to do one, he and Yuka need to work together at the boards. Look for some decisions soon. It will most likely be close to the Michigan area.

 

Jeremy will skate August 1 in the Sun Valley show. He will also be doing the Disson show in Chicago on September 19. Details on Chicago to follow.

 

Finally, Jeremy's Zuca bag will be out in August. We will post details here, on Facebook and on Twitter. The bag is great...lots of fun!

 

Oh, we almost forgot: Listen for Jeremy on a fundraising project for the American Red Cross.

Jeremy to work with Yuka Sato

US Figure Skating made the announcement today. Jeremy will be working with former World champion and Olympic competitor, Yuka Sato. The change will take Jeremy to Bloomfield Hills, Michigan for training as he makes his run at the 2010 US Olympic Team. We are very excited about this new partnership. While Jeremy will miss his friends in Colorado, he is looking forward to beginning this new chapter of his skating career. He is grateful for everything his coaches have given him - from Aspen to Colorado Springs - now he is excited about finding a new competitive and creative "voice" through this collaborative venture.
